Dul-Sayin' - Black Americans' Complicated Relationship with the Fourth of July

Jul 5, 2021 · 5m
AI Summary
  • Dulcé Sloan examines Black Americans' complex relationship with July 4th.
  • She discusses Frederick Douglass's critique of the holiday's hypocrisy.
  • The segment covers post-Civil War restrictions on Black celebrations.
